TORRANCE,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Enova Systems, Inc. (NYSE AMEX: ENA) (AIM: ENV) (AIM: ENVS), a leading developer of proprietary hybrid electric and all-electric drive systems and drive system components for the emerging green commercial vehicle market, releases its financial results for Q2 2011. The company continues to improve its margins, with a 23% positive margin complementing its 8th consecutive quarter of positive results.

GROWTH HIGHLIGHTS:

• $2.5M in revenue for Q2 2011, an increase of 23% over the same period in 2010

• 9% points increase in gross margin to 23% in Q2 2011 from 14% in the same period in 2010

• 8th consecutive quarter with positive gross margins

Enova President and CEO Mike Staran stated “We are pleased to have achieved consecutive quarters of positive gross margins owing to maturation of our manufacturing processes. Enova continues to execute on its strategic plan which includes our efforts to move towards profitability via margin growth from current products and the planned launch of our next generation Omni product line. We are poised to further execute on our plan through game changing initiatives currently being matured with our customer and investor base.”

Liquidity and Capital Requirements:

The Company expects that it will need to raise additional capital to pursue its business plan and is currently pursuing a variety of funding options. A more thorough discussion of our short-term liquidity and capital needs is set forth in our Form 10-Q for the quarter ending June 30, 2011.

TECHNOLOGY HIGHLIGHTS:

OMNI INVERTER. Power-source and motor design agnostic, Enova’s Omni-series inverter/vehicle controller offers increased flexibility and ease-of-integration. With plug-and-play connectivity, it is compatible with a wide range of vehicle drive systems and motors, and can be configured for HEV, PHEV and EV applications. The inverter is fully production validated and Enova is currently coordinating introduction of the Omni inverter with various customers.

OMNI CHARGER. Enova is finalizing design and validation test plans for the new Omni-series 10kW on-board battery charger for plug-in hybrid-electric and all-electric vehicles. CAN control based, the new Omni charger offers increased flexibility, ease-of-integration and compatibility with a wide range of vehicle platforms. Enova is coordinating the introduction of the new charger with various customers. Production availability is planned for the fourth quarter in 2011.

OMNI DC/DC CONVERTER. Design has begun on a stand-alone Omni-series DC/DC converter operating at the higher power levels required for large electric vehicles. The new converter will be available in 12V or 24V output configurations. Validation testing is planned to begin summer 2011 with introduction discussions already underway with various customers.

About Enova:

Enova Systems (http://www.enovasystems.com) is a leading supplier of efficient, environmentally friendly digital power components and systems products. The Company’s core competencies are focused on the development and commercialization of power management and conversion systems for mobile applications. Enova applies unique ‘enabling technologies’ in the areas of alternative energy propulsion systems for light and heavy-duty vehicles as well as power conditioning and management systems for distributed generation systems. The Company develops, designs and produces non-invasive drive systems and related components for electric, hybrid-electric, and fuel cell powered vehicles in both the “new” and “retrofit” vehicle sales market.
